Understanding LiFePO4 Batteries:
LiFePO4 batteries, also known as lithium iron phosphate batteries, are a type of rechargeable battery that utilizes lithium-ion technology. They are highly regarded for their superior performance, longevity, and safety compared to other battery chemistries. LiFePO4 batteries have a nominal voltage of 3.2V per cell, and when configured in series, they can provide a stable and reliable 12V power supply.

Long Cycle Life and Durability:
LiFePO4 batteries are known for their exceptional cycle life, meaning they can endure a large number of charge and discharge cycles without significant degradation in performance. The average cycle life of a battery LiFePO4 12V ranges from 2,000 to 5,000 cycles or more, depending on the specific battery model and usage patterns. This longevity makes LiFePO4 batteries a cost-effective choice, as they require fewer replacements over time compared to other battery chemistries.
Enhanced Safety and Stability:
Safety is a paramount consideration when it comes to energy storage solutions. LiFePO4 batteries excel in this aspect due to their inherent stability and safety features. Unlike other lithium-ion chemistries, LiFePO4 batteries have a lower risk of thermal runaway or combustion, making them more resistant to overcharging, overheating, and short-circuiting. This enhances the overall safety and peace of mind when using 12V LiFePO4 batteries in various applications.

Eco-Friendly and Sustainable Solution:
LiFePO4 batteries are considered more environmentally friendly compared to other battery chemistries due to their non-toxic and non-hazardous composition. They contain no heavy metals such as lead or cadmium, reducing the environmental impact during production, usage, and disposal. Furthermore, their long lifespan and recyclability contribute to a more sustainable approach to energy storage.
